How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Stuyvesant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Stuyvesant Heights Studio Apartments | $2,169 | $1,300 | $2,500 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,648 | $1,200 | $3,674 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,356 | $2,450 | $6,240 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,166 | $2,900 | $9,276 |
| Stuyvesant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,021 | $3,200 | $4,799 |
